This commit is contained in:
2018-11-29 16:05:35 +00:00
parent 7a0ed8928d
commit 0ba9b971ef
3 changed files with 33 additions and 94 deletions

View File

@@ -51,7 +51,7 @@ namespace AyaNova.Api.Controllers
/// Get full DataFilter object
///
/// Required roles:
/// BizAdminFull, InventoryFull, BizAdminLimited, InventoryLimited, TechFull, TechLimited, Accounting
/// Any (for public filter), owned only for private filter
/// </summary>
/// <param name="id"></param>
/// <returns>A single DataFilter</returns>
@@ -85,7 +85,7 @@ namespace AyaNova.Api.Controllers
/// Required roles: Any
///
/// </summary>
/// <returns>Paged id/name collection of DataFilters with paging data</returns>
/// <returns>List of public or owned data filters for listKey provided</returns>
[HttpGet("PickList", Name = nameof(DataFilterPickList))]
public async Task<IActionResult> DataFilterPickList([FromQuery] string ListKey)
{
@@ -108,8 +108,7 @@ namespace AyaNova.Api.Controllers
/// Put (update) DataFilter
///
/// Required roles:
/// BizAdminFull, InventoryFull
/// TechFull (owned only)
/// Any (public filter) or owned only (private filter)
///
/// </summary>
/// <param name="id"></param>
@@ -189,8 +188,7 @@ namespace AyaNova.Api.Controllers
/// Delete DataFilter
///
/// Required roles:
/// BizAdminFull, InventoryFull
/// TechFull (owned only)
/// Any if public otherwise creator only
///
/// </summary>
/// <param name="id"></param>